    Unknown Error code during application install: "-24"

    Most will say factory reset to clear internal storage. If you are getting that error it is an easy fix without wiping storage. From a root file browser go to root and the /data/data folder. Look for the folder linked to the app or apps giving that error. Delete that folder. The app will...

    [ROM] Stock Rooted 4.67.651.3 (Android 2.3.5)

    If space is a big issue I suggest backing up your SD card. Partition your SD card and then flash a rom like Tommy's Classic Sense 1.0. It has dark tremor apps to SD built in and installs most system files and all user apps to SD. You will have well over 200megs free on device on first boot.
